论文摘要:
Abstract: In order to improve electrochemical and kinetic characteristics of the CeMg12-type hydrogen storage alloys, the ball milling technology is used for the preparation of CeMg12+100wt%Ni+x%TiF3 (x=0, 3, 5) composites alloys. The effect of TiF3 content on the microstructures and electrochemical performances of the prepared alloys is investigated in detail. The electrochemical hydrogen storage properties of the ball-milled CeMg12+100wt%Ni+x%TiF3 (x=0, 3, 5) composites alloys are tested by an automatic galvanostatic system. The electrochemical kinetic characteristics of the milling alloys are further analyzed by high-rate dischargeability (HRD), electrochemical impedance spectroscopy (EIS) technique as well as hydrogen diffusion behavior inside alloy electrodes. The results show that addition of TiF3 significantly enhances the discharge capacity and cycle stability of the milled alloys. The CeMg12+100wt%Ni+3%TiF3 alloy has the minimum charge-transfer resistance (Rct) and strongest hydrogen diffusion ability, which makes it have optimal electrochemical kinetic performance.
Keyword: Ball-milled; Amorphous or nanocrystalline; Cycling degradation rate; Catalytic function; Hydrogen diffusion behavior
